Base Thermo-Sensor Insert for RTD or Thermocouple Type TTS81
Specifications:
- Inserts are available for RTDs and thermocouples with mineral insulation, without thermowells, compliant with DIN 43735, DIN 43762, IEC 751 (RTD), and IEC 584 (TC).
- Suitable for threaded, weldable, or flange-mounted thermowells, and can be mounted on pipes and vessels for various media including vapors, gases, and liquids.
- ATEX certified for explosive environments.
Description:
- Sensors are protected by a metal sheath and can be RTDs or TCs, providing an electrical signal corresponding to temperature.
- Connection head includes a ceramic terminal block for wire connections, ensuring thermal conductivity and vibration protection.
- Inserts can be replaced without removing the thermowell, ensuring no process interruption.
Options:
- Temperature probes can be supplied with analogue or digital SMART transmitters (HART® or PROFIBUS®).
Ordering Information:
- Specify model, sensor type, accuracy class, material, dimensions, and any options.
Thermo Sensors:
- Limiting temperatures vary by sensor diameter and type, with specific ranges for Pt 100, J, E, K, and N types.
- Precision classes for RTDs are defined by IEC 751, with various tolerance levels.
- Sensors are embedded in compacted MgO powder within a metal sheath, which should not be bent near the tip.
- Terminal block is ceramic, attached with M4 screws, and includes color-coded identification for measurement circuits.
Performance:
- Indicative resistance values for conductors and insulation resistance are provided.
- Sensitive length and response times for inserts are specified, with recommendations for minimum immersion lengths to avoid errors.
- Vibration resistance meets IEC 751 standards.
Explosive Environments:
- Insets must be located in specific zones and are marked for explosion-proof applications.
- Flameproof and intrinsic safety protections are detailed, with specific certifications and requirements for safe use.

Data sheet Date Page BASE THERMO-SENSOR INSERT for RTD or Thermocouple TYPE TTS81 Inserts (RTDs and thermocouples) with mineral insulation, without thermowells, according to DIN 43735, DIN 43762, IEC 751 (RTD) and IEC 584 (TC) Type T 01 APPLICATIONS • With threaded, weldable or flange-mounted thermowells • Mounting on pipes and open or closed vessels • For a wide range of media: vapours, gases, liquids, non-abrasive substances • Special executions for explosive environments ATEX certified : 0496 DESCRIPTION The sensors incorporated in all these inserts are protected by a metal sheath. They can be of 2 types: Bv resistance temperature detectors (RTDs) or thermocouples (TCs). In each case, the sensor supplies an electrical signal corresponding to the temperature. The connection head carries a ceramic terminal block for connecting the wires, attached by 2 screws with springs. The travel of this spring mounting assures best thermal conductivity, compensation of length tolerances in thermowells and protection against vibration. When mounted in thermowells, inserts can be simply replaced, without removing the thermowell from the pipe and without any process interruption. For explosive environments, executions meeting the requirements of EN 60079-0 “Electrical apparatus for potentially explosive atmospheres (general requirements)”, EN 60079-1 (flameproof enclosure “d”), EN 60079-7 (increased safety “e”) or EN 60079-11 (intrinsic safety “i”) are available. Thermowells respect the required thickness. Data sheet Date Page THERMO SENSORS 1. Limiting temperatures (°C) for insets Sensor 1.5 to 3.2 mm dia. Pt 100* -200…+ 550 J, -200…+ 600 E, -200…+ 700 K, N -200…+ 800 * Pt 100 -200…+850°C, Cl. B, as option 2. Precision classes TC according to IEC 584-2 3. Insert thermometric sheath The sensors (RTDs or thermocouples) within the insets are embedded in a compacted MgO powder protected by a metal sheath. This sheath is free of pores, and can be bent at limited curvature. Important: avoid bending the metal sheath at a point less than 50 mm from the tip. The standard sheath is in AISI316 or INCONEL...

Data sheet Date Page 9. Indicative values for resistances of conductors incorporated in insets at +15 to +35°C (for cable length) For 3 mm dia.: approx. 0.28Ω /m. For 6 mm dia.: approx. 0.07Ω /m. 10. Resistance of insulation at +15 to +35°C (according to IEC 751) 100 M with U = 100 VDC 11. Sensitive length of insert For RTDs: max. 40 mm for all diameters of inset sheath. For thermocouples: approximately equal to the external diameter of the inset sheath, but not more than 5 mm. 12. Response time The values given are for insets without thermowell.
